Risk-averse
Describes individuals or entities that prefer to avoid risk and would rather choose a certain outcome over a gamble with a potentially higher, but uncertain, return.
Diminishing Marginal Utility
An economic principle that asserts the added satisfaction a consumer gains from consuming one more unit of a good or service decreases with each additional unit consumed.
Fundamental Analysis
The study of a company’s accounting statements and future prospects to determine its value
Undervalued Stocks
Stocks that are selling below their perceived actual value, often making them attractive for investment as they are expected to rise in value.
